3D Printing in Oral Surgery



To boost the area of dental surgery, you can discover the subtopic of 3D printing in dental surgery. This cutting-edge innovation has the potential to transform the means oral cosmetic surgeons operate and treat people. Here are four essential ways in which 3D printing is shaping the area:

- ** Custom-made Surgical Guides **: 3D printing allows for the production of very accurate and patient-specific medical guides, improving the precision and effectiveness of treatments.

- ** Implant Prosthetics **: With 3D printing, oral cosmetic surgeons can develop personalized implant prosthetics that perfectly fit an individual's one-of-a-kind anatomy, resulting in far better outcomes and individual complete satisfaction.

- ** Bone Grafting **: 3D printing makes it possible for the production of patient-specific bone grafts, decreasing the requirement for typical grafting techniques and boosting recovery and recuperation time.

- ** Education and learning and Educating **: 3D printing can be made use of to produce sensible medical models for educational purposes, allowing oral doctors to practice intricate treatments before doing them on individuals.

With its potential to enhance precision, personalization, and training, 3D printing is an amazing advancement in the field of oral surgery.

Minimally Intrusive Strategies



To further advance the area of oral surgery, accept the capacity of minimally invasive techniques that can significantly benefit both surgeons and individuals alike.

Minimally invasive techniques are reinventing the area by minimizing surgical injury, reducing post-operative discomfort, and speeding up the healing procedure. dentist near me include utilizing smaller incisions and specialized instruments to carry out treatments with accuracy and performance.

By using advanced imaging modern technology, such as cone light beam computed tomography (CBCT), surgeons can accurately plan and carry out surgeries with very little invasiveness.

In addition, the use of lasers in oral surgery enables precise tissue cutting and coagulation, causing reduced bleeding and lowered healing time.

With minimally intrusive techniques, clients can experience quicker recuperation, reduced scarring, and boosted results, making it a crucial facet of the future of dental surgery.
